Duckmen, the season is when you are supposed to put the wear and tear on body and truck. The rest of the year is is there for you to recover. Just because it lasts 60 days does not mean you have to hunt 60. You can take a break every now and then. Just time the breaks to coincide with warm fronts. The posts I remember from last year seemed to revolve around a desire to shorten the season and lower the limits to get extra duck hunters out of the hunting grounds.

Good point.......here's a thought, though. If it had been a shorter season, folks of all levels of devotion may have felt more urgency to concentrate on hunting just ducks during that 30-day period, putting more pressure on the birds while they're here. 'NOT GOOD!

Maybe a longer season will relax the 'frenzy' to concentrate on 'hunting' just ducks. We'll see soon enough, I suppose.
